Disney has been 'unnecessarily aggressive" in carriage talks with YouTube TV, with an "antiquated view" of the economics of pay-TV, the tech giant says.
About 10 million YouTube TV customers lost access to ESPN, ABC and other Disney-owned channels amid a busy sports calendar that includes college football and a "Monday Night Football" game between the Arizona Cardinals and Dallas Cowboys.
